Sorigué’s Underwater Activities Unit Relocates to Barcelona’s Port Olímpic

October 16, 2025

This business unit, part of the Water division, is responsible for highly specialised works and operations in marine and underwater environments.  

Among the new features at Barcelona’s Port Olímpic is the office of Sorigué’s Underwater Activities unit, which includes office space, a storage facility, and a mooring for its work vessel, Paulina.  

As part of the Water division, this unit provides comprehensive services in marine and underwater settings. Its work is essential to the blue economy, delivering sustainable technical solutions across the entire water cycle. Its marine and underwater projects range from project analysis and engineering development – including hydraulic calculations and planning – to the execution of technical solutions.  

The Underwater Activities unit has its own in-house team of eight divers with years of experience in complex operations, along with advanced resources such as ROVs (Remotely Operated Vehicles) that enable inspections in tight spaces and low-visibility conditions, plus the vessel Paulina, specially equipped for underwater hydraulic works.  

Specialised Expertise  

Experts in the construction and maintenance of submarine outfalls and sea intakes, as well as the installation and repair of submerged mechanical equipment, the Underwater Activities unit operates in ports and hydraulic infrastructure projects.  

Notable projects include the construction of a submarine outfall for the Torrevieja desalination plant in Alicante; remodelling works at the port of Coma-ruga in Tarragona, Catalonia; and emergency repairs to the submarine outfall of the Mataró wastewater treatment plant, also in Catalonia.

Currently, the Underwater Activities unit is involved in the construction of a district heating and cooling plant for the city of Barcelona. Its role involves building a seawater intake tower for cooling the system’s machinery and installing a concrete jacked microtunnel that will serve as an intake.  

Sorigué’s Water division designs and implements engineering solutions for all types of hydraulic infrastructure, from wastewater, desalination, and drinking water treatment plants to collectors and pumping stations. It also has extensive experience in the custom manufacturing, installation, and maintenance of equipment for these facilities.  

The group is additionally an expert in building and maintaining water networks, working on dams and reservoirs; therefore, specialising in the maintenance of marine pipelines and infrastructure was a natural progression that led to the creation of the Underwater Activities line.
